Money can’t buy you happiness but it may just buy you “good
health”. It does not take a rocket scientist to see that a person who has a lot
of money is more likely to be healthy. Wealthy individuals have better access
to medical care and insurance.
Majority of normal working class Americans cannot afford out of pocket
medical expenses. A 50,000 dollar medical bill would take a toll on a person’s
credit which is basically every aspect of their life. This is why many people
refuse to go to the doctor just for normal screenings or for complications
because they cannot afford the outrageous bill. This is not a problem to
wealthy people because money is not an issue. If the whole country could afford
a personal chief and a personal trainer then the world could be a much
healthier place. There are numerous resources that are readily available to the
wealthy. The chief could cook them the healthy meals that they need for good
nutrition. Who is more susceptible to disease? Shelton Cohen and Carnegie Mellon
(Psychologist) performed an experiment on how health is related to social class.
They asked, “Did your parents own their own home as a child”. After people
answered a cold virus was then squirted into their noses. The conclusion to
this experiment was that if you answered yes then you were less likely to catch
a cold than those who answered no. There is a question that is still at large;
Can money buy you “Good Health”?
